#[repr(i32)]pub enum Breed {
Show 19 variants
Feca = 0,
Osamodas = 1,
Enutrof = 2,
Sram = 3,
Xelor = 4,
Ecaflip = 5,
Eniripsa = 6,
Iop = 7,
Cra = 8,
Sadida = 9,
Sacrier = 10,
Pandawa = 11,
Rogue = 12,
Masqueraider = 13,
Foggernauts = 14,
Eliotrope = 15,
Huppermage = 16,
Ouginak = 17,
Forgelance = 18,
}
